Beach, North Dakota Climate Data

Beach, North Dakota has a Cold Semi-Arid Climate climate (Köppen classification: BSk). Average annual temperatures range from -0.6 °C (low) to 12.8 °C (high). Annual precipitation averages 424.2 Millimeters. Beach is located in USDA Plant Hardiness Zone 4a. The growing season typically runs from the last frost around May 11 - May 20 through the first frost around Sep.11 - Sep. 20.

Monthly Average Climate Data for Beach, North Dakota

Average monthly temperatures and precipitation Switch to Fahrenheit
MonthAvg. LowAvg. HighAvg. Precip
January-14.1 °C-3 °C13.21 mm
February-12.2 °C-0.8 °C12.95 mm
March-7.1 °C5.5 °C18.03 mm
April-1.4 °C12.4 °C36.07 mm
May4.6 °C18.1 °C68.07 mm
June10.1 °C23.6 °C71.88 mm
July13.2 °C28.7 °C58.67 mm
August11.9 °C28.6 °C43.94 mm
September6.8 °C22.7 °C41.91 mm
October-0.1 °C13.5 °C33.78 mm
November-6.9 °C5.2 °C13.21 mm
December-11.9 °C-0.9 °C12.45 mm
Annual-0.6 °C12.8 °C424.17 mm
